My Girls Will Retain Title, Kwara Female Coach boasts.

Date: 2014-07-05

THE coach of the Kwara U-17 female football side, Samuel Abegide has vowed to retain the Airtel Rising Stars zonal title won by his team last year in Ibadan when his wards square up against Ekiti in the final match of the on-going Ilorin zonal championship of the Airtel Rising Star U-17 Tournament.

  The coach, while expressing optimism in the ability of his players, said his team has become a force to reckon with since their first participation in the championship in 2012 where they made an appreciable impact in the championship.

   “This is not the first time we will be playing in the finals of the competition. In 2012, we got to the semis and in 2013, we won the championship. We are not afraid to meet any team,” he said.

   Corroborating her coach’s position, the assistant captain of the side, Ajayi Victoria said they were in high spirit for the encounter, adding that retaining the trophy is their top most priority.

  Though she admits that the level of opposition is stiffer this year, Ajayi, however, expressed confidence that no level of challenge can break her team as the players know what is at stake and are ready to challenge for the title.

  The team will battle Ekiti State in Saturday’s final at the Kwara Football Academy Playing Ground. They had seen off Ondo State with a 2-1 victory in the first semi-final match played on Thursday. The winner of the match will represent the zone in the female category at the national finals slated for Lagos later this month. Former Nigerian International, Mutiu Adepoju is serving as the Technical Adviser for teams in Ilorin. 

  Meanwhile, Ekiti defeated Osun 5-4 via penalties after the match ended scoreless in the other semi-final match in the female category. Osun will take on Ondo also today in the third place match. Over 50 teams from Kwara, Oyo, Ondo, Ekiti and Osun State have been participating in the week-long event.

  The zonal championships is a significant stage in the ARS circle as it offers equal opportunities to all registered participants to showcase their skills under the watchful eyes of tournament’s technical advisers, leading grassroots coaches, YSFON officials and media partners.
